my female spotted python keeps coiling on her back! Is this normal? She has been mating!
 
if she is gravid its common, they can often do it when not gravid also though. often when under a lamp etc or when they've had a feed. there is a few reason why they will do it. keep your eye on her, you may get lucky with an early clutch from her.
